What is Counterfeit Money?
Counterfeit money describes replica currency produced without the legal sanction of the releasing authority and intended to trick the public by functioning as genuine money. Counterfeiters use numerous techniques varying from crude methods to innovative digital printing to create fake bills that can circulate in everyday deals.

The infiltration of counterfeit currency has significant ramifications, affecting not just the economy but also the security and security of individuals and businesses.
Economic Consequences
Inflation: Increased counterfeit currency can result in inflation as the supply of money grows without a corresponding increase in actual products and services.
Loss of Revenue: Governments receive less earnings from taxes as counterfeit money weakens legitimate transactions.
Company Impact: Businesses might deal with possible loss if they unconsciously accept counterfeit bills. The burden of loss often leads them to increase costs.
Social Consequences
Minimized Trust: Consumers' rely on using cash reduces as they end up being aware of the counterfeit danger.
Increased Costs: Both customers and businesses might face increased costs related to equipment for identifying counterfeit money.
Avoidance and Detection of Counterfeit Money
Preventing the flow of counterfeit money needs a collective effort from governments, financial institutions, organizations, and individual consumers. Here are some of the measures that can be taken:
Detection Techniques
Security Features: Understanding and recognizing different security functions in currency, such as watermarks, color-shifting inks, and security threads.
Counterfeit Detection Tools: Utilizing tools such as UV lights, magnifying glasses, and counterfeit detection pens.
Education Programs: Public awareness projects that focus on educating the masses about how to determine counterfeit bills.
Legal Measures
Stricter Penalties: Implementing harsher penalties for manufacturing and distributing counterfeit currency to prevent potential criminals.
International Cooperation: Nations collaborating to fight the production and distribution of counterfeit currency internationally.
Technological Advancements: Governments purchasing brand-new currency technologies that are more difficult to duplicate, such as polymer notes and advanced holograms.
